vzbzdnov
Silver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ору Народ, Помогите с такой задачей (когда-то давным давно я такое делал в ДОСе, но очень громоздко, помню, было и все батники потеряны) Итак, имеются папка \books, а в ней папки по авторам. В каждой папке автора лежат rar и zip архивы книг. Причем, часть книг в кодировке 1251, а часть в 866. К тому же, в двух архивах может быть одна и та же книга, т.е. имеются дупликаты. Кроме того, в архивах могут быть картинки, nfo файлы и readme файлы. Требуется: 1. пробежать по всем авторам 2. разархивировать все архивы автора куда-нить. При этом дупликаты, естессно, исчезнут. Если можно, хотелось бы оставить более позднюю копию. 3. пропустить все файлы через прогу recode 1251 infile outfile, которая поменяет 866 на 1251, а 1251 не тронет 4. заархивировать только тексты все файлы в папку \books о обозвать архив тем же именем, что и автор. Картинки, nfo файлы и readme файлы гонорировать и в архив не включать. В результате все кники окажутся в \books с названием типа Pushkin Alexandr.rar и можно будет прибить авторские папки.
---------- |^^^пиво^^\\|""\\_,_ |___________||___|__|) (@)(@)""*|(@)(@)**(@) |
|